#378587 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#378587 is composed of 21.6% red, 52.2% green and 52.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.3% cyan, 1.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.1% black. It has a hue angle of 181.5 degrees, a saturation of 42.1% and a lightness of 37.3%. #378587 color hex could be obtained by blending #6effff with #000b0f.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

● #378587 color description : Dark moderate cyan.
#378587 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#378587 has RGB values of R:55, G:133, B:135 and CMYK values of C:0.59, M:0.01, Y:0,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 3638663.

Shades and Tints of #378587
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04090a is the darkest color, while #fbfd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#378587
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5c6262 is the less saturated color, while #04b6ba is the most saturated one.
